shiveshnavin commited on
Commit
92f01c7
·
1 Parent(s): 6a87eec

Minor fixes

Browse files
Files changed (1) hide show
  1. utils/CaptionRender.js +5 -1
utils/CaptionRender.js CHANGED
@@ -61,7 +61,11 @@ export class CaptionRenderer {
61
  let totalVideoDuration = 0;
62
 
63
  for (let j = 0; j < mediaFiles.length; j++) {
64
- const clipDuration = Math.min(mediaFiles[j].durationSec, audioDuration - totalVideoDuration);
 
 
 
 
65
  if (clipDuration <= 0) break;
66
 
67
  const idx = sectionVideoStart + j;
 
61
  let totalVideoDuration = 0;
62
 
63
  for (let j = 0; j < mediaFiles.length; j++) {
64
+ let mediaFileDuration = mediaFiles[j].prompt?.durationSec || mediaFiles[j].durationSec
65
+ if (j == mediaFiles.length - 1 && mediaFileDuration + totalVideoDuration < audioDuration) {
66
+ mediaFileDuration = audioDuration - totalVideoDuration;
67
+ }
68
+ const clipDuration = Math.min(mediaFileDuration, audioDuration - totalVideoDuration);
69
  if (clipDuration <= 0) break;
70
 
71
  const idx = sectionVideoStart + j;